6 — Unified Data Infrastructure

Moonberg’s architecture was designed for scale and reliability. Data from third-party providers, blockchains, and APIs flows through an internal ETL pipeline (Extract, Transform, Load), where it’s standardized and verified before being displayed.
This creates a robust data fabric capable of supporting advanced analytics, AI models, and predictive algorithms.
The key components include:
Aggregation Layer: Collects raw blockchain and market data.
Normalization Engine: Converts diverse formats into consistent structures.
Metric Engine: Generates insights such as “on-chain PnL,” “holder concentration,” or “whale activity delta.”
Delivery Layer: Streams data in real time to both the terminal UI and API clients.
This modular design allows external developers and partners to plug into Moonberg’s infrastructure, building their own tools, widgets, and trading logic.

8 — Revenue Streams

Moonberg’s business model is designed for scalability and resilience, combining multiple revenue layers.
1. Enterprise & API Licenses
Institutional clients pay for access to high-resolution data feeds, analytics dashboards, and private API endpoints.
2. Terminal Fees & Swap Commissions
Retail traders executing swaps through Moonberg generate 1% fees, with volume-based discounts.
3. Subscriptions & Premium Plans
A freemium model enables mass adoption, while premium tiers unlock deeper analytics, AI trading agents, and white-label customization.
4. Marketplace Revenue
Third-party developers can monetize their widgets and custom analytics tools. Moonberg collects a small transaction fee from every sale.
Together, these streams form a multi-sided revenue engine where every new user or developer adds incremental value to the ecosystem.
